Future Interest Contingent On Death Without Children -- How Defeated

70-1-422. Future interest contingent on death without children -- how defeated. A future interest depending on the contingency of the death of any person without successors, heirs, issue, or children is defeated by the birth of a posthumous child of such person, capable of taking by succession.

History: En. Sec. 45, p. 486, Bannack Stat.; re-en. Sec. 45, p. 403, Cod. Stat. 1871; re-en. Sec. 222, 5th Div. Rev. Stat. 1879; re-en. Sec. 280, 5th Div. Comp. Stat. 1887; amd. Sec. 1180, Civ. C. 1895; re-en. Sec. 4474, Rev. C. 1907; re-en. Sec. 6716, R.C.M. 1921; Cal. Civ. C. Sec. 739; Field Civ. C. Sec. 211; re-en. Sec. 6716, R.C.M. 1935; R.C.M. 1947, 67-417.
